Stone Dragons have a tough outer covering made of a stone-like material. They eat rocks, using the minerals they contain for nourishment and to keep up their stone outer shell. They rarely move, and are the heaviest of all types of dragons. Although they have wings, indicating flight ability, no one has ever seen a stone dragon flying.

Emanon's father was a handsome gold dragon and when she was young she always thought that one day she would shed her stony exterior to reveal beautiful golden scales. She would check her reflection in the pond each morning, looking for any glimmer of gold. Sometimes she tried rubbing against trees and boulders but her rock hard scales only grew stronger and rougher. When she was finally old enough to accept that she was a stone dragon, and always would be a stone dragon, she cried and cried, thinking herself an ugly monster. She was devastated. Then she met Goldn Zuan, a young male gold dragon who saw the beauty in Emanon's rough exterior. She was shocked at first that anyone would find her attractive, especially a gold, but she soon overcame her shyness and they became great friends. It wasn't long before Emanon was laughing at herself for ever wanting to be anything but a stone dragon.
